Introduction to Cloud Computing

Cloud computing is a collection of services that provide on-demand access to system resources like data storage. The term ‘cloud’ describes the internet servers located across various locations from one another – these are distributed globally through what’s called ” clouds.”

The cloud has made it possible for people to access all of their information from anywhere at any time. This means that you can use your computer, phone or even tablet as an interactive platform by simply logging into the web browser on these devices. There is no need of installing software onto local storage media. Which was how things were done before this advancement in technology!

Main Functionalities of Cloud Healthcare System

A cloud-based healthcare system must address the following requirements to be successful in the industry:

  • It should be capable of on-demand access to computing while having vast storage resources, that was not accessible in traditional healthcare system.
  • Can handle big data for EHR, radiology images, and genomic data offloading.
  • Ability to share access for authorized users like physicians, hospitals, and care providing institutions.
  • Enhanced analysis reports. It should be able to monitor all the data on diagnosis, treatment, cost, and performance.

Why Health Organizations Prefer Cloud Computing

Healthcare organizations have been using new technologies to automate processes, provide patient care applications and offer improved healthcare services. Despite these technological solutions however they are currently struggling with high infrastructure costs as well. Other challenges like they need for computational resources or scalability which can lead them in all over access of data among multiple tenant’s etc. 

The rise on demand for collaboration among staff members will only get higher each year so it becomes even more important that technology is utilized effectively otherwise there could be chaos within your facility if not handled correctly. Cloud computing can address all these issues by providing on-demand, resource pooling, elasticity, broad access, and measured services.
